Transaction 8d661b6effb71d8b0d0da7ebd607c92aaf2595c79875d6f38133b48568000513
1 Input
1 Output
-
8d661b6effb71d8b0d0da7ebd607c92aaf2595c79875d6f38133b48568000513:0
- value
- 1469961
- script pubkey
- OP_0 OP_PUSHBYTES_20 0933cec386510e654336bec75240c83e6dcdbba8
- address
- bc1qpyeuasux2y8x2sekhmr4ysxg8ekumwagyrce42